Abstract:This article analyses responses from over 700 suppliers about their relationships with one of the five different manufacturing firms. The article finds that co-operation, years as supplier, and perceived dependence were the strongest predictors of the suppliers' assessments of their business relationships with the manufacturing firms. Participation in joint programmes , ratings of the manufacturers' quality programmes, and perceived dependence were the strongest predictors of the transfer of cost and technological information from the supplier to the buying firm.
